The Council for Responsible Nutrition membership includes BAYER, BASF, PFIZER, MONSANTO, and WYETH. These are some of the biggest hitters among the pharmaceutical industry. Naturally, they oppose competition, especially when it is safer and more effective.

For example, Wyeth previously dealt the popular diet drug fen-phen. This was a combination of fenfluramine and Phentermine. Since 1997, this appetite suppressant drug has been associated with the development of valvular heart disease.[1] Thus the public demanded that the FDA remove it, and they did.
